Mid-January to Early March – The Winter Window
If you prefer a quiet setting at affordable prices, then this is the perfect time to go.
Additionally, these months are typically not within school holidays, resulting in fewer family groups and less crowded areas. There will be fewer chances of overbooking hotels, and cheaper rooms will be available near the Haram.
If you are looking for a cheap flight booking ticket to Mecca in London, winter is usually a better time to book. This is also another way that many travel agencies lower the cost of Umrah packages in London, allowing travel agents to attract early-year customers.
To make the most of your money, book your Umrah package 2-3 months in advance. This will enable you to access more hotels and book your preferred travel dates.
After Ramadan – Shawwal to Dhul Qa'dah (Post-Hajj Gap)
This is the period that begins immediately after the spiritual moments experienced during Ramadan and ends shortly before the Hajj pilgrimage.
By booking your Umrah during the months of Shawwal or Dhul Qa'dah, you can avoid the pre-Hajj rush. Hotels and Flights are becoming more accessible, and the prices are also becoming more stable. This time, umrah operators are offering cheap packages to keep the tables turning.
Spiritually, too, it is an exceptional opportunity this time. You have just completed the holy month of Ramadan, and your heart is now softened, drawing you closer to Allah. By undertaking Umrah, you maintain your momentum, and your imaan soars.
Mid-September to Mid-November – The Autumn Escape
The weather is cooler and comparatively calm in the autumn season in Saudi Arabia. This is one of the most convenient and viable options for Muslims in the UK to travel for Umrah.
In mid-September, the climate returns after the summer heat, lasting until early November. This makes it easily bearable to do outdoor ibadah, even in the daytime. You won't be so physically exhausted, and you will be able to concentrate more on du'a and reflection in peace.
This implies fewer crowds at the airports and more accessible hotels near the Haram.
Months to Avoid for Umrah
Although Umrah is always rewarding, certain times of the year come with significant challenges.
Ramadan
It is also satisfying to perform Umrah during Ramadan, and the last 10 days of it are regarded as the most blessed days of the month. But, during this season, the flight and stay prices become incredibly high. Hotels within the Haram area are frequently booked many months in advance, and the number of crowds doubles.
The stations are overcrowded with people, which can influence your experience even when traveling with children or the elderly. One also cannot easily find a place at the mosque, and queues are the norm.
Dhul Hijjah (Pre-Hajj and Hajj itself)
Flight costs also increase, and there is hardly any chance of getting an accommodation without prior booking. Of course, you need to avoid these weeks and pick up one of the slower months we discussed above, unless you are making Hajj itself.
Choosing the Best Umrah Packages from London
Umrah packages in London will depend on your travel margins, needs, and requirements. Fortunately, numerous travel agents in the UK are experienced in traveling and offer Shariah-compliant as well as ATOL-protected travel services.
Some of the types of packages to consider are as follows:
Economy Packages:
Ideal for individuals traveling on a tight budget. They offer standard hotels and group transportation, which are suitable for independent pilgrims.
Premium Packages:
These include 4 to 5-star accommodations, direct flights, and individualised services. It is excellent when one wants comfort and ease.
Group or Family Packages:
Ideal for large groups or families on a first-time visit. Do not fail to see whether the London to Jeddah or Madinah flights, hotel transfers, and visa processing are included in your selected package. Additionally, ensure that your place of stay is close to the Haram to conserve time and energy.
